Zawal time in Navas De San Antonio is a time that prohibits any salah or Islamic prayers. The zawal time varies from country to country as per the sunrise and sunset. Prayer timings are given much importance in Islam. They all have specific timings that follow sunset and sunrise. All the five salah prayers are followed by sun timings.

Zawal time in Navas De San Antonio ends when the Dhuhr prayer timing starts. Zawal time in Navas De San Antonio starts at 12:26 PM and ends at 01:16 PM.
